The VALUE COLLECTION MS01D1125 is a worm drive hose clamp designed for securing hose connections across a wide range of plumbing, HVAC, and general mechanical applications. Built to SAE Size 8 specifications, this clamp accommodates hose and tubing with an outside diameter ranging from 7/16 inch to 1 inch. The band is formed from 201 stainless steel, providing corrosion resistance in wet and humid service environments. At 1/2 inch wide, the band distributes clamping force evenly around the hose surface, reducing the risk of cutting or distorting softer hose materials. Installation requires only a standard slotted or hex-head screwdriver or nut driver.
This worm gear clamp is suited for residential and light commercial use wherever a reliable, adjustable hose-to-barb or hose-to-nipple connection is required. Common applications include HVAC condensate drain lines, plumbing supply and drain hose connections, radiator hoses, and ductwork attachment points. Designed as a standard SAE 8 worm gear clamp suitable for hose and tubing with outside diameters between 7/16 inch and 1 inch across plumbing, HVAC condensate, and general mechanical hose connections.
Installation is performed by sliding the clamp over the hose before pushing the hose onto the fitting, positioning the clamp at least 1/4 inch from the hose end, and tightening with a flat-blade or hex-head driver. Turn off water supply, shut down equipment, and relieve system pressure before servicing any hose connection. Do not overtighten on thin-wall or soft hose materials, as excessive torque can cut through the hose wall. Follow applicable IPC or IFGC guidelines for hose connection requirements in plumbing and gas appliance condensate applications.
